Is there vitamin E in vape juice?

Vitamin E acetate is an oily chemical commonly added to THC vaping liquids to dilute or thicken them; the substance has been acknowledged as a potential toxin of concern by the Center for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C), due to its ability to remain in the lungs for long periods of time, and therefore cause ...

Does Juul have vitamin E in it?

Vitamin E acetate is sometimes used as an additive in e-cigarettes, most commonly in those containing THC. This additive is strongly linked with the outbreak of e-cigarette, or vaping, product use-associated lung injury (EVALI).

What happens if you smoke vitamin E?

It has been proposed that vaping induced pyrolysis of vitamin E acetate may produce a highly toxic gas called ketene. Inhalation of ketene can cause severe lung damage in low concentrations and death in high concentrations.

Is vitamin E acetate illegal?

Vitamin E Acetate was only ever used as a cutting element in black market, illegal, THC products, which directly caused the deaths and illnesses that were “Vape related” between 2019 and 2020.

Is it safe to inhale vitamin E?

Vitamin E acetate is a synthetic form of vitamin E and it’s actually safe for use in nutritional supplements and skin creams. However, it’s not safe to inhale. Because of its honey-like composition, the chemical can stay in the lungs and impede their functions.

Is vape juice safe?

Some of these additives found in e-liquid are dangerous — even deadly. For example, vitamin E acetate has been indicated in EVALI, which stands for e-cigarette or vaping product use associated lung injury. This is a potentially fatal syndrome associated with vaping, and it was on the rise in 2019. Vitamin E acetate is OK to eat, but dangerous to inhale.

Why vape diacetyl-free e-juice?

Diacetyl, called DA for short, is a naturally occurring compound found in the fermentation of beer. It’s also synthesized and used as a flavoring agent in food products for its rich mouthfeel and buttery taste. The scare over it has to do with it being the likely culprit in eight cases of popcorn lung, a deadly and irreversible lung disease that affected popcorn factory workers during the 1990s.

Why aren’t all e-juices diacetyl-free?

After a 2014 study conducted by Dr. Farsalinos showed many e-juices on the market contained detectable amounts of DA, the hunt for diacetyl-free e-juice was on. The tricky part was finding them. Many of those companies in the study claimed their products were diacetyl-free, though the liquids in fact did test positive for it in Dr. Farsalinos’s study. Were they all lying?

What is DA in vaping?

For one, DA and its related chemicals called diketones add a rich flavor to e-juice that many vapers enjoy. Secondly, because DA is also one of the thousands of chemicals in cigarettes, and at levels 100 times higher (or more) than in e-juice, some vapers are willing to take the risk.

What are the chemicals in diketones?

The chemicals known to be diketones are diacetyl, acetyl propionyl, and acetoin. Each of these are very different chemicals, and acetyl propionyl and acetoin can occasionally contain traces of diacetyl. Let’s explore these ingredients in more detail.

Is diketone a food additive?

Diketone is an additive used for buttery or creamy flavoring used in some food products as well as e-liquids. By law, the testing of diketones in food products is actually compulsory, however, it is not legally required to be tested in inhalation products. This is why many of you may have struggled to find information on e-liquids that are diketone free.
